TLDR : Answer Summary
The expected waiting time for a Thai visa application submitted from the UK typically ranges from 2 days to about 6 weeks. The Thai embassy in London mentions a standard processing time of 10 working days, but delays can occur, particularly if additional documentation is required or if an interview is requested.
